OIL RATIO AND FATTY ACID COMPOSITION OF CHERRY SEED OIL
Öz
Objective: Seeds of different fruits are often considered waste. Studies have shown that seeds contain hydrophobic and hydrophilic components. This is an important feature in terms of health. Therefore, the pharmacological properties of the seeds made it important for human health. In this study, oil content and fatty acid composition were investigated in two different cherry seeds which were produced as by-products in the food processing industry. Cherry seed oil was removed in an automatic hot extraction system. Hexane was used as the solvent for extraction.
Results: In two different cherry seeds, the oil ratio varied between 23.238 and 28.758. Gas chromatography mass spectrometry (GCMS) system was used for the fatty acid composition. Dominating fatty acids were oleic acid in the range of 42.625 to 55.265 g/100 g and linoleic acid with 23.276 g/100 g.
Conclusion: With the high content oil content and unsaturated fatty acid composition, these seed oil may be used in food industry.
